Find The Best Readalikes For Patrons And Build A Fiction Collection That Appeals To The Broad Spectrum Of Readers That You Serve With This Thorough Guide. Covering Nearly 6,000 Titles In Such Popular Genres As Crime, Adventure, Romance, Western, Science Fiction, Fantasy, And Horror, Heralds Indispensable Reference Defines Each, Describes Its Characteristics And Subgenres, And Groups Authors And Books According To Type Or Subject. Youll Find Everything You Need To Know About Traditional Genre Literature, And Youll Learn About Some Of The Latest Subgenres To Emerge E.G., Virtual Reality, Bioengineering, And Biothrillers. A Entirely New Chapter Covers Historical Fiction, And There Are Also Lists Of Resources For Further Research, Including Numerous Genrerelated Online Sources. Invaluable As A Readers Guide, And As A Resource For Bookstore Personnel, Heralds Work Will Also Be Useful To Publishers And Writers Of Genre Fiction.
